As a plugin author, confirm your integration handles the new structured payload: status, environment, and rollout percentage are now separate fields rather than a single message string. Bots parsing the old free-text format will silently show stale statuses, so update matchers and test against the sandbox channel on Corvane staging. Announcements for canceled rollouts now fire a distinct event — subscribe to it explicitly. Record the build you validated against using the token that appears below.

session token of taguf-fafop = htk14_d9cbf74e1cdbce

Step 3: Cut over the Ladlewise recipe-scaling calculator to the new ratios service. Honestly the trickiest bit is the rounding mode — fractions now resolve server-side, so kill the client-side shim first. If scaling looks off by tiny amounts, that's the shim fighting you. Once it's removed, restart the workers with the service values below.

service settings:
FRAMIR_LOG_LEVEL=debug
FRAMIR_METRICS_HOST=metrics.framir.tolvaqcorp.corp
FRAMIR_POOL_SIZE=16

Pagination onboarding — Lanternfold API. Cursor-based only; page numbers deprecated last quarter. Clients pass the opaque cursor back verbatim. Max page size 200, default 50. Expired cursors return 410; retry from head. Demo sandbox credentials rotate weekly for the eng sync walkthrough, and unlocking the sandbox keystore requires the current recovery passphrase, noted immediately below.

strongbox words: druath-quenael